Possibility of Dying from Covid-19 is substantially better in nations ruled by populist governments, a fresh study has observed.

Posted Thursday during the Journal of Political Establishments and Political Financial system, the peer-reviewed examine, completed by a world group of researchers, located that populist governments had executed even worse than non-populist governments at managing the crisis.

Researchers analyzed excess deaths in 2020, the first calendar year in the pandemic. They discovered that excess mortality was, on ordinary, over 2 times as higher in populist-ruled nations around the world than in non-populist governed nations.

Prior to the pandemic, a so-termed "populist wave" — which saw radical and anti-institution leaders, which includes former U.S. President Donald Trump, rise to power — swept throughout several nations.

Populism was defined from the study as an ideology that considers Modern society to generally be "separated into two homogeneous and antagonistic teams, 'the pure folks' as opposed to 'the corrupt elite,' and which argues that politics ought to be an expression of the general will of your folks."

Of the forty two nations around the world A part of the analysis, eleven were being categorised as populist-governed in 2020: the U.S., Brazil, the Czech Republic, Hungary, the U.K., India, Israel, Mexico, Poland, Slovakia and Turkey. The international locations which were deemed non-populist governed involved Japan, Canada and Sweden.

Nations around the world included in the Examination have been OECD members or BRICS nations (one particular of 5 major emerging economies).

For each 100 envisioned deaths discover here in non-populist nations, Covid induced an extra eight deaths, scientists found.

But in populist-led nations, Covid triggered a further 18 deaths For each and every 100 non-Covid deaths.

The review's authors attributed this mostly to bigger "citizen mobility" in populist-governed nations, which was calculated employing Google information to find out how fast paced certain sites — like grocery retailers — have been during the pandemic. They uncovered that in populist-led nations, persons' movement was 2 times as superior as it absolutely was in non-populist led nations.

Two explanations ended up determined as being behind this disparity. First, the study claimed, populist governments have been more unlikely to put into practice long-phrase, unpopular mitigation procedures that infringed on the general public's capacity to Stay comparatively regular lives — even prone to making it possible for the virus to distribute.

Populist governments' communications on Covid had been also "made to downplay the pop over to this site severity from the pandemic also to discredit scientific results," the Kiel Institute, a German Feel tank linked to the research, uncovered. Citizens of those nations ended up For that reason more unlikely to take the virus significantly and make choices to Restrict the potential risk of contracting or spreading Covid.
